Hayes wants his Holbeach United side to have no regrets at the end of the season

Seb Hayes wants his Holbeach United team to end the season with no regrets.

The ChromaSport UCL Premier Division title hopefuls moved up to fourth in the table after Tuesday night’s 4-0 victory at Peterborough Northern Star.

Next up for the Tigers is a home date against second-from-bottom Northampton Sileby Rangers on Saturday (3pm), before they host Cogenhoe United on Wednesday (7.45pm).

Holbeach boss Hayes has openly said that he doesn’t believe his side will win the title, but admits that an upturn in form could see him change his mind.

He said: “All I want the lads to do is finish the season with no regrets.

“I may come across negative with some of my comments, but nobody believes in this team more than me – I built the squad after all.

“I’ve said all along that our aim is to finish in the top five and win a trophy in the cup competitions.

“We’re still on-course for that and I know we’re capable of achieving that finish.

“The next two home games are important. If we can win both of them and maybe the two games after that, I’ll have to re-assess and look at the table.”

Hayes is without Charley Sanders (hamstring), but could have the experience of Matt Warfield back in the squad.
